On Tuesday 11 September 2012, Peter Ujfalusi wrote:
> OMAP McBSP has nothing to do with a dsp.
> A better name would be: ti-mcbsp.h (or leave it as mcbsp.h)
> McBSP stands for: Multichannel Buffered Serial Port and it is used for audio
> connection (I2S, TDM, etc).

changed to asoc-ti-mcbsp.h to, as discussed.
